What companies run services between Dublin, Ireland and St. Moritz, Switzerland?

There is no direct connection from Dublin to St. Moritz. However, you can take the bus to Dublin Airport, Terminal 2, walk to Dublin Airport (DUB) airport, fly to Zurich Airport (ZRH), walk to Zürich Flughafen, take the train to Zürich HB, take the train to Chur, then take the train to St. Moritz. Alternatively, you can take a ferry from Dublin Ferryport B+I to St. Moritz via Holyhead, Holyhead, London Euston, London St. Pancras Int., Amsterdam Centraal, Zürich HB, and Chur in around 30h 48m.
